Tilt and Turn Window Mounting Bracket Repair: Your Comprehensive Guide
Tilt and turn windows are popular for their innovative design that permits flexibility in ventilation and simple cleaning. Nevertheless, like any mechanical or structural component in your house, they may need maintenance or repair over time. One typical concern that property owners face is the malfunction of tilt and turn window mounting brackets. These brackets are crucial for the optimum performance of the window system, and a faulty bracket can jeopardize the window's operation and energy performance.

Common Issues with Mounting Brackets
Several issues might emerge with tilt and turn window mounting brackets, consisting of:
Worn Out Brackets: Over time, the products can wear down, affecting the bracket's grip on the window sash.Loose Screws: Regular usage might trigger screws to loosen up, compromising the stability of the window's seal and operation.Broken Bracket: Physical damage to the bracket itself can happen due to accidents or extreme weather condition conditions.Misalignment: Brackets might end up being misaligned, resulting in operational issues with the window.Required Tools and Materials for Repair

Now, let's stroll through the process of repairing tilt and turn window mounting brackets.
Step 1: Assess the Damage
Begin by checking the current state of the mounting brackets. Check for wear and tear, loose screws, or any physical damage. If there show up issues, take down them.
Step 2: Gather Your Tools
Collect all the tools and products discussed in the previous section to ensure you have whatever on hand before continuing.
Action 3: Preparing the AreaClear the area around the window to offer yourself sufficient work space.Place a wood block under the window to support it while you work on the brackets.Step 4: Remove the Window SashCarefully tilt the window into the turn position to access the brackets.Utilize a screwdriver to remove the screws holding the window sash in location.Carefully lift the sash far from the frame and set it aside on a flat surface.Step 5: Replace or Tighten Mounting Brackets
For Worn or Broken Brackets:
Remove any screws securing the harmed bracket.Align the replacement bracket with the pre-drilled holes in the window frame.Secure it in location utilizing a screwdriver.
For Loose Screws:
Check each screw's tightness and adjust as needed. Use a lubricant on the bracket and screws to ensure smooth operation.Action 6: Reinstall the Window SashThoroughly lift the window sash back into the frame.Make sure that it lines up correctly with the newly installed or adjusted brackets.Secure the sash by tightening up all screws into their designated positions.Action 7: Test the Window
As soon as you've protected the window sash, test the tilt and turn functions to guarantee everything runs smoothly. Inspect alignment by utilizing a level to verify that the window is level.

To extend the life-span of your tilt and turn windows and their parts:
Regular Inspections: Check brackets and screws every couple of months for any indications of wear.Lubrication: Apply lubricant to moving parts to keep smooth operation.Keep Clean: Clean the window and brackets routinely to avoid grime buildup and future alignment issues.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How do I know if my mounting bracket requires changing?
A: Look for noticeable wear, splitting, or if the window sash feels loose or does not operate efficiently.
Q2: Can I repair the brackets myself?
A: Yes, if you have standard tools and are comfortable with DIY jobs, you can repair or change brackets yourself.
Q3: What if I experience misalignment after repair work?
A: Misalignment might take place if the window or brackets were not protected correctly. Recheck your work, making certain whatever is lined up and tight.
Q4: How frequently should I oil my tilt and turn window?
A: Generally, lubricating the moving parts as soon as a year is adequate unless you see efficiency problems.
